I love using Delta Chat to talk to... myself. Email-based messaging app. I could email stuff to myself, but I actually like using this for a link or file drop. - Delta Chat - a refreshing take on messaging

Sign in to participate in the conversation

The social network of the future: No ads, no corporate surveillance, ethical design, and decentralization! Own your data with Mastodon!